Ben Fritz wrote:

> So, is the intent to eventually replace *all* memory allocations with
> this no allow testing error handling code? Or just specific areas?
> Example, I don't see testing of the error handling in the garbage
> collector.

That would be a lot of work.  At least this helps someone who wants to
get 100% coverage for some part of the code.

> Wouldn't it be better to use an enum rather than a comment about the
> current max ID? Much easier to search that way and less error-prone.

It would require an enum with fixed numbers.  Otherwise removing an
entry would break tests, since those will need to use numbers.
Might as well just use the number.  It doesn't matter if there are gaps.
If the same number is used twice there is no error, but the test might
fail.  Or it might just work.
